Australia Awards in Indonesia (AAI), on behalf of the Department of Foreign Affairs and Trade (DFAT), is inviting Expressions of Interest (EOI) for the seventh cohort of Split-Site Master’s Scholarships.
Split-Site Master’s Scholarships require co-sponsorship between an Indonesian Government Organisation and AAI for master’s degrees offered jointly by Australian and Indonesian universities. The Indonesian Government Organisation must have the commitment to participate in the program, including the capacity for funding the in-Indonesia study component. AAI will finance the in-Australia study component. Further details about the Split-Site Master’s Scholarships can be read here (Ind) or here (Eng). The flyer about the program can be found here.
Organisations wishing to participate in the Split-Site Master’s Scholarships are requested to fill out an EOI form, which can be downloaded here. DFAT will evaluate EOIs and select preferred partner organisations for the scholarship program. The EOI should be developed collaboratively between the partnering Australian university, Indonesian university, and Indonesian government organisation.
The completed EOI form should be submitted by the Indonesian Government Organisation to AAI at splitsite@australiaawardsindonesia.org no later than 30 April 2022.
